Russia negotiates trade de-dollarization with Latin America

St. Petersburg, Russia, Jun 5 (Prensa Latina) Russia is holding talks on the de-dollarization of trade relations with Cuba, Nicaragua, Venezuela, and BRICS members, Alexander Shchetinin, director for Latin America department at the Foreign Ministry, said on Wednesday.

There are many negotiations with many countries, they are developed in the context of the BRICS meeting, and there are ideas to introduce alternative payment platforms, the diplomat told reporters on the sidelines of the St. Petersburg International Economic Forum (SPIEF). Shchetinin added that consultations are also being held with other countries, such as Cuba, Nicaragua, and Venezuela, with which Russia has “normal trade and economic relations.”

The diplomat noted that Moscow can also use national currencies to de-dollarize trade with Latin America and that progress is being made in this area. Although the forms may be different, the priority is to develop cooperation.

The 27th edition of SPIEF is being held from June 5 to 8, with representatives from 136 countries. The theme of the forum is “The Foundations of a Multipolar World. The Formation of New Areas of Growth.”

SPIEF is a unique event for dialogue and business ties. It has been held since 1997, and The president of the Russian Federation has sponsored this event since 2006.
